But, rather, read the law itself. Yet, stop a moment, please. For I
made this offer before to Phaenippus, and now again, men of the jury, I tender
it freely:—I will surrender to him all my property including that in
the mining works, if he will hand over to me the farm alone free from all
encumbrances as it was when I first went to it with witnesses, and will replace
as they were before the grain and wine and the other things which he has carried
away from the buildings after removing the seals from the doors.
